Abstract:Reactor coolant pump (RCP )of CAP1400 reactor coolant system is designed welded directly to the steam generator (SG)channel head,which makes the flow field in the SG channel head outlet nozzle non-uniform. To study the influence of inflow distortion on RCP performances, comparisons of energy, hydrodynamics and cavitation characteristics between non-uniform and uniform inflow conditions are carried out by CFD method through modelling integrally the channel head of SG and RCP impellers.Calculation results show that at 0.7Q0-1.2Q0 the inflow distortion reduces pump head and impeller torque by 1.8%-5.1% and 1.9%-6.4% respectively,and efficiency is not affected.With the decrease of head,axial loading drops slightly whereas radial loading increases significantly under non-uniform suction flow.As cavitation occurs,the critical NPSH of the pump increases,anti-cavitation performance is reduced and cavitation area appears obvious asymmetric.
